The Daffodil 1743 Getaway Apartment
Come enjoy a getaway back in time to help you forget about all the stress of your life! Bedroom/living room apt, sleeps 4 - 1 double and 1 twin bed, futon couch. Full kitchen, full bath, private porch in 1743 house. Gardens, hiking, skiing, snowshoeing, pub, store. Equestrian farm, rural area near cities/airport. Easy drive to White Mountains, beaches, ocean, Pawtuckaway State Park, Canobie Lake, Boston, Manchester, Portsmouth, UNH. Near rec area, trails, swimming, covered bridge, playground, waterfall, music, Robt Frost farm. Furnished, wifi. Happy to recommend fun spots. Game closet. Books and art supplies. Cable TV, air-conditioned.
You have your own private entrance and screened-in porch off your yard and gardens. The apartment has been newly painted in classic New England colors, beautiful wide pine floors have been redone, Unit is renovated. The kitchen is equipped with dishes, pot and pans, and everything you need to feel at home. Bring foods that delight you or shop in local stores for things you need. As a 1700s house, it has all the charms and quirks that are associated with colonial houses. It has been renovated to provide contemporary comforts, but if you're looking for ultra-modern chic, this may not be the place for you.
There is a guest parking area for you to use. We will show you where to park. There is a section of the yard outside the apartment that is designated for your use.
Children are welcome - there's lots to do here that will entertain them. Please note that we aren't set up for babies but love them, so let us know if little ones are coming so we can make sure their needs are met.
Well-behaved, trained pets are negotiable, for which there may be an additional charge. Dogs are expected to be with you as responsible owners. We request that dogs be kept on leashes while in the yard - there is significant wildlife here and we wish for your animals - and those that call here home - to be safe. There are nearby places you can walk dogs off-leash that we can point out. If you plan to be away for long we can set you up with a pet sitter, dog walker, kennel or doggie daycare. If you wish to ride horses, we can provide you with suggestions of nearby stables, one within easy walking distance from the Daffodil.

We would happily stay again! —————————— Short story-LONG: Every year in October, my friend of 48 years and I, take our annual “BFF Trip”. (We used to call it our “Thelma & Louise Trip”, but we have no desire to drive off cliffs.) Living in Southern California, we don’t get a lot of fall foliage. There are places to get a bit of it, but nothing on a large scale, so this year, we decided to be New England leaf peepers. CONVENIENCE: Wanting to see what several states had to offer, in a fairly short (4 day) period of time, we knew staying central to the states we wanted to visit would be mandatory. After looking into it, we realized that Chester, NH would be perfect! In less than an hour, we could be in New Hampshire, Massachusetts and Maine. In 1.5 hrs. we were in Vermont. It was great! Then there’s the historic town of Chester itself, beautiful, wooded and quaint. There’s an apple farm nearby, a small, walkable, covered bridge over Wason Pond, trails to walk, and if you’re lucky enough to be there during October you can tour the “Chester Scarecrows”. (Search for it online) Everything we needed was close by as well: a store, gas station, restaurants, walking trails and more.
